Kai.Grossjohann@CS.Uni-Dortmund.DE (Kai Großjohann) writes:

> Roman Belenov <roman@nstl.nnov.ru> writes:
> 
> > Kai.Grossjohann@CS.Uni-Dortmund.DE (Kai Großjohann) writes:
> > 
> > > This already works by default for mailto URLs and for mail addresses
> > > in headers.  I take it you want more?
> > 
> > Why doesn't it work for plain e-mail addresses in the body of the
> > article ?
> 
> I think this is because it uses a regexp to find them, and the regexp
> doesn't find normal mail addresses in the body.  Doubtless it should
> be easy to add this.  Hm.  Yes, there is the variable
> gnus-button-alist which might help.

I thought the reason this wasn't done was because it is impossible to
tell the difference between a Message-ID and an email address without
some context (like which header it appears in, or if it appears as a
mailto URL).
